3: =head1 NAME
4:
5: changecities.pl -- analyze DB changelog to substitute cities
6:
7: =head1 SYNOPSIS
8:
9: changecities.pl B<-c> ChangeLog -d <directory>
10:
11: =head1 DESCRIPTION
12:
13: The program looks at all html files in the I<directory> and substitutes
14: C<tour=oldcity> by C<tour=newcity> for each line like
15: oldcity -> newcity
16:
17: in the ChangeLog
